the 6600k, i have one, never made overclock on it

it works nice with a 750 ti, no bottlenecks form what i have seen

the 1060 is at least 3 times faster so it coudl be a bottleneck on some games

remember that bottleneck is just the inability of a certain part of run at its maximum potential, so instead of getting 100 fps on a game you could get 80 fps

the world doesn't end for a bottleneck, i assure you that

about the 1060 3gbs, don't buy a 3gbs card, buy the 6 gbs model, it is more likely that you get a games that in 1080p will ask your to have 4 gbs of ram or more

i already maxed out 2 gbs on gta v and i'm not pushing hard the game, jsut a 720p at high

get the 6 gbs model, you will do just fine and might get surprised on how well that a8 runs, i am, thing is fast, a shame the heatsink is noisy, i should buy a new heatsink
